Could AI really wipe out humanity and hijack the internet?

·The Guardian·Impact 1/5 · Low

Claims about AI wiping out humanity and hijacking the internet have sparked intense debate about the risks of artificial intelligence development. Some experts warn that unchecked AI growth could lead to catastrophic consequences, including a potential 10% chance of human extinction. This raises concerns about the long-term safety and stability of the internet, which is increasingly reliant on AI systems. The implications for markets and trade are significant, as investors and policymakers grapple with the potential risks and benefits of AI adoption.
